Course Description
Course Profile
The MSc programme "Energy Transition" offered by the Faculty of Energy and Fuels AGH University of Science and Technology focuses on the important aspect of energy industry – its transition from traditional fossil based to use of renewable and other clean energy forms. As fossil fuels produce a lot of pollutants, among them CO2, and thus are made responsible for degradation of environment and climatic changes, new and modern technologies are necessary – Energy Transition. Along these lines new specialists will be educated who do not only understand but may also apply and further develop methods which may use not only coal to produce energy but also other solid fuels, such as biomass, or alternative fuels such as shale gas. Such specialists will have knowledge in energy technologies and processes of sector’s transition. The program focuses on modern energy technologies, with special stress laid on renewable energy, advanced clean coal technologies, gasification of coal and biomass, catalytic technologies of fuel processing, environmental protection, etc. Additionally, courses on planning and forecasting in energy systems, energy policy, sustainable energy development, renewable energy and fuel cells etc. are offered.
As in recent time we are witnessing increasing application of information technologies and artificial intelligence which are indispensable for creation of the graduate of all desirable competences, the students will also be offered courses aiming at gaining the basic digitalisation skills.
The program aims at preparing a graduate to be at the forefront of the processes of Energy Transition. With the aid of dedicated courses, the student can gain good technological knowledge, as well as team work abilities, research and management skills. It will allow him/her to lead energy transition processes as well as analyse them at different levels. In this way he/she will be able to open new technology routes in his future professional carrier.
